1 <<A Psalm for Solomon.>> Give the king Thy judgments, O God, and Thy righteousness unto the king's son.
1
O God, give the king your justice and the king's son your righteousness
2 Then shall he judge Thy people with righteousness, and Thy poor with judgment.
2
so that he may judge your people with righteousness and your oppressed [people] with justice.
3 The mountains shall bring peace to the people and the little hills, by righteousness.
3
May the mountains bring peace to the people and the hills bring righteousness.
4 He shall judge the poor of the people; he shall save the children of the needy, and shall break in pieces the oppressor.
4
May he grant justice to the people who are oppressed. May he save the children of needy people and crush their oppressor.
5 They shall fear Thee as long as the sun and moon endure, throughout all generations.
5
May they fear you as long as the sun and moon [shine]-- throughout every generation.
6 He shall come down like rain upon the mown grass, as showers that water the earth.
6
May he be like rain that falls on [freshly] cut grass, like showers that water the land.
7 In his days shall the righteous flourish, and abundance of peace so long as the moon endureth.
7
May righteous people blossom in his day. May there be unlimited peace until the moon no longer [shines].
8 He shall have dominion also from sea to sea, and from the river unto the ends of the earth.
8
May he rule from sea to sea, from the Euphrates River to the ends of the earth.
9 They that dwell in the wilderness shall bow before him, and his enemies shall lick the dust.
9
May the people of the desert kneel in front of him. May his enemies lick the dust.
10 The kings of Tarshish and of the isles shall bring presents; the kings of Sheba and Seba shall offer gifts.
10
May the kings from Tarshish and the islands bring presents. May the kings from Sheba and Seba bring gifts.
11 Yea, all kings shall fall down before him; all nations shall serve him.
11
May all kings worship him. May all nations serve him.
12 For he shall deliver the needy when he crieth; the poor also and him that hath no helper.
12
He will rescue the needy person who cries for help and the oppressed person who has no one's help.
13 He shall spare the poor and needy, and shall save the souls of the needy.
13
He will have pity on the poor and needy and will save the lives of the needy.
14 He shall redeem their soul from deceit and violence, and precious shall their blood be in his sight.
14
He will rescue them from oppression and violence. Their blood will be precious in his sight.
15 And he shall live, and to him shall be given from the gold of Sheba; prayer also shall be made for him continually, and daily shall he be praised.
15
May he live long. May the gold from Sheba be given to him. May [the people] pray for him continually. May [they] praise him all day long.
16 There shall be corn by the handful in the earth upon the top of the mountains; the fruit thereof shall wave like Lebanon, and they of the city shall flourish like grass of the earth.
16
May there be plenty of grain in the land. May it wave [in the breeze] on the mountaintops, its fruit like [the treetops of] Lebanon. May those from the city flourish like the grass on the ground.
17 His name shall endure for ever, his name shall be continued as long as the sun, and men shall be blessed in him; all nations shall call him blessed.
17
May his name endure forever. May his name continue as long as the sun [shines]. May all nations be blessed through him and call him blessed.
18 Blessed be the LORD God, the God of Israel, who alone doeth wondrous things.
18
Thank the LORD God, the God of Israel, who alone does miracles.
19 And blessed be His glorious name for ever, and let the whole earth be filled with His glory! Amen and Amen.
19
Thanks be to his glorious name forever. May the whole earth be filled with his glory. Amen and amen!
20 The prayers of David the son of Jesse are ended.
20
The prayers by David, son of Jesse, end here.
